How do donors know about expired donations?

Reporting contains the end date for transactions.  You can add this column to your report, and then click on the ‘Advanced’ option in the Filter section to pull your report using the date range by End Date.  This allows you to see transactions that are scheduled to end in the specified time-frame and then you can decide how you want to follow up with your donors that are coming up on their end date.

How do I delete a Profile?

Occasionally, you may want to remove a Profile from the system. To do this, click on “Profile” at the top of your screen.  Next, click on “Find a Profile” in the side menu and search for the Profile you wish to delete by using the first or last name of the donor.  To delete their Profile simply click on the “X” (Delete Profile) action icon from the table. What is a Late Return?

You may have noticed on your Failed Transaction Report a letter “L” in front of a Failure Code for an eCheck transaction or noticed the words “Late Return” on your SmoothPay Batch Detail report.  A Late Return happens when the donor’s bank is late to decline an eCheck transaction which has already deposited to your bank account.  This resulted in the debit of the Late Return from your account.
